Premu, a decentralized finance (DeFi) platform, recently launched a prediction market platform that distinguishes itself by allowing users to create their own markets on any eventable topic. Unlike traditional prediction markets that are limited to predefined events, Premu’s approach could enable a wider range of speculative outcomes. Additionally, the platform incorporates leveraged event trading, which may allow participants to amplify their exposure to specific outcomes. The launch is part of a broader trend within the DeFi ecosystem where platforms seek to democratize market creation and provide more sophisticated trading tools to retail users. According to the announcement, Premu’s architecture is built on blockchain smart contracts, which could help ensure transparency and automated settlement of contracts.

Key takeaways from the launch include the potential for enhanced market diversity through user-created markets. This feature could attract a broader user base interested in niche events or personalized predictions. The inclusion of leveraged trading introduces additional risk, as it may magnify both gains and losses, possibly appealing to more experienced traders. The platform’s reliance on decentralized technology might reduce counterparty risk but could also expose users to smart contract vulnerabilities. The move aligns with the current DeFi trend of offering more complex financial instruments to retail investors. However, regulatory uncertainty around prediction markets and leveraged products remains a concern, as authorities in various jurisdictions continue to scrutinize such offerings.

From an investment perspective, Premu’s launch could signal growing innovation in the blockchain prediction market space. The platform’s user-created market feature may help it carve out a niche, though competition from established players like Augur or Polymarket could challenge its adoption. Leveraged event trading, while potentially profitable, introduces significant risk that could deter new users. The long-term viability of Premu would likely depend on its ability to attract liquidity, manage risk, and navigate regulatory landscapes.
